The Art of Ramen . In 1961, Toyo Suisan branched out of the fish storage and distribution business and entered the instant ramen noodle business. They did so because they had a dream of creating a convenient, high quality, and affordable noodle product for all the people of the world. Tomo ...In their simplest form, ramen noodles are Chinese wheat noodles in soup broth. Although introduced originally from China, Japan has created an entire cult-like obsession with making ramen in a variety of tasty ways. Pour in boiling water. Once the water has boiled and your noodle cup has been prepared, pour the water into the cup. Add enough water to reach the “fill” line on the inside of the cup. Most instant noodle cups have a “fill” line. If yours doesn’t, fill the cup about 1 inch (2.5 centimeters) from the top. 4.
